In the year 2009, the Lord called me to do medical mission while I was a full time youth pastor in my local Church in Mandalay. I said, "Lord, I am not a medical professional and 

I have no previous training in that field." But God's call became so strong and clear that I had no fear to go ahead and commit to this call. I saved up to about $100 (100000 Kyat) in Burmese currency, I invited a doctor friend of mIne, bought some medicines, took on a backpack and went to the slum community on our bike. That day marked the formation of Compassion Medical Mission in Myanmar. After six years of organizing and doing medical outreach with the news of the Gospel, we now have 12 doctors volunteering, we have covered over 15 villages and 200 local communities. We have reached to over 6000 people with medication and with the news of the Gospel. Praise God. 

We now are net working with many different local communities, Churches and doctor's organization in Mandalay and in around Myanmar.
